Key Areas for AI Automation in Small Businesses
AI automation can be applied across numerous business functions:
Customer Service Enhancement
Chatbots and virtual assistants can handle common customer queries, provide instant support, and even guide customers through purchasing processes. This ensures 24/7 availability and frees human agents to manage more complex issues, improving overall customer satisfaction.
Marketing and Sales Optimization
AI tools can analyze customer data to personalize marketing campaigns, predict sales trends, and automate lead generation. This leads to more targeted and effective outreach, maximizing return on investment for marketing efforts. Tools like Google’s Gemini app, which offers personalized image creation, show how AI can assist in generating unique marketing content.
Streamlined Operations
Tasks such as scheduling, inventory management, data entry, and report generation can be automated. This reduces human error, speeds up processes, and provides more accurate insights for decision-making. Evaluating AI Automation Tools for Small Businesses: What to Consider
Choosing the right AI automation tools requires careful consideration:
Ease of Use and Integration
Look for tools that are intuitive to use and can easily integrate with your existing software and workflows. A steep learning curve or complex integration process can negate the benefits of automation.
Scalability and Cost
Ensure the tool can grow with your business and fits within your budget. Many AI tools offer flexible pricing models, from free tiers to enterprise solutions.
Security and Data Privacy
As AI systems handle sensitive business and customer data, robust security measures are critical. Companies like Anthropic focus on building reliable and steerable AI systems, emphasizing cyber safeguards and industry frameworks for security (anthropic.com).
Support and Community
Good customer support and an active user community can be invaluable for troubleshooting and getting the most out of your AI tools.
